What is the official ID of this bill?
The official print number for this legislation is 118_HR_1547.
Which chamber initiated this legislation?
This legislation was initiated in the House of Representatives.
When did the legislative process begin?
The process officially started on 2023-03-10.
What are the main provisions?
Key points include:
- The study will assess how one-seat train rides impact economics, logistics, and quality of life for passengers.
- It will analyze costs and benefits of implementing such services on the New Jersey Transit Raritan Valley line during peak hours.
- Results will be reported to Congress, potentially leading to future public transportation improvements.
What is the specific legal status?
The current status is Expired.

Who is the primary sponsor?
The primary sponsor is Rep. Kean, Thomas H. [R-NJ-7].
What is the latest detailed status?
The latest detailed status is: On motion to suspend the rules and pass the bill, as amended Agreed to by the Yeas and Nays: (2/3 required): 356 - 61 (Roll no. 694). (text: 12/04/2023 CR H6084)
